max6315us31d3+t

The MAX6315US31D3+T is a low-power microprocessor (µP) supervisory circuit that monitors power supply voltages and keeps a microprocessor in a safe reset state during power-up, power-down, and brownout conditions. This device features a factory-set reset threshold voltage, a watch-dog timer, and a manual reset input. The MAX6315 is designed to assert a reset signal whenever the voltage at VCC falls below a pre-set threshold, providing the necessary protection for the microprocessor and other critical components in the system. The device is housed in a small, space-saving SOT-23 package, making it ideal for space-constrained applications. With its low operating current and wide operating voltage range, the MAX6315US31D3+T is suitable for a variety of battery-powered and other low-power applications. This microprocessor supervisory circuit offers a reliable solution for ensuring the safe and reliable operation of microprocessor-based systems.
